Output 2912dbe4aa25c992173ea0bda64cc3b95c6f8d2ab54ef33c5aaadcfeda964ce1:6

value
84953439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ac93bc221ae399d5078e9f8862e7c5b2d7243cc OP_EQUAL
address
MLYzYr4WsRpendwbhFdDWnm8Krs9FQjcBn
transaction
2912dbe4aa25c992173ea0bda64cc3b95c6f8d2ab54ef33c5aaadcfeda964ce1
spent
true